chartSettingsManager
FitFileViewer - API Documentation v29.4.0
FitFileViewer - API Documentation / utils/charts/core/renderChartJS / chartSettingsManager
Variable: chartSettingsManager
constchartSettingsManager: {getFieldVisibility:string;getSettings:Object;setFieldVisibility:void;updateSettings:void; }
Defined in: utils/charts/core/renderChartJS.js:577
Enhanced chart settings management with state integration Provides centralized settings access with reactive updates
Type Declarationβ
getFieldVisibility()β
getFieldVisibility(
field:string):string
Get field visibility setting with state management
Parametersβ
fieldβ
string
Field name
Returnsβ
string
Visibility setting ("visible", "hidden")
getSettings()β
getSettings():
Object
Get chart settings with state management integration
Returnsβ
Object
Complete chart settings
setFieldVisibility()β
setFieldVisibility(
field:string,visibility:string):void
Set field visibility and trigger updates
Parametersβ
fieldβ
string
Field name
visibilityβ
string
Visibility setting
Returnsβ
void
updateSettings()β
updateSettings(
newSettings:Object):void
Update chart settings and trigger reactive updates
Parametersβ
newSettingsβ
Object
Settings to update
Returnsβ
void